Jennifer Morton
Jennifer Morton was a member of the Montpelier City Council in Vermont, representing District 3. Morton assumed office in 2021. Morton left office on March 8, 2023.
Morton ran in a special election to the Montpelier City Council to represent District 3 in Vermont. Morton won in the special general election on March 1, 2022.
Morton was appointed to the city council on September 1, 2021, to replace Dan Richardson who resigned his seat to become the city attorney for Burlington.[1][2]

Special general election for Montpelier City Council District 3
Incumbent Jennifer Morton defeated Gene Leon in the special general election for Montpelier City Council District 3 on March 1, 2022.
Candidate | % | Votes | ||
✔ | Jennifer Morton (Nonpartisan) | 61.4 | 371 | |
Gene Leon (Nonpartisan) | 38.6 | 233 |
Total votes: 604 | ||||
